Abstract

A corner key for a fenestration trim assembly includes a sloped bearing surface configured to bias a first lineal toward a second lineal about the longitudinal axis of the second lineal.

Claims (22)

1. A fenestration trim assembly configured to attach to a fenestration frame, comprising:

a trim frame having an opening defining a trim plane, including at least a first lineal member, a second lineal member, each lineal member having a hollow interior, a first facing wall including an interior wall surface and a second facing wall spaced from and generally parallel to the first facing wall, the first facing walls and the second facing walls being substantially parallel to the trim plane;

a corner key operatively received within the hollow interior coupling the first lineal member to the second lineal member; the corner key having a center line adjacent the first facing wall and a first sloped bearing surface sloping and extending from the center line and facing the first interior wall surface of the first facing wall of the first lineal member;

a fastener extending through the first facing wall of the first lineal member connecting the first lineal member to the first sloped bearing surface of the corner key, the fastener biasing the first lineal member about the center line.
